Why Paradise Is the Must-Watch Series for Fans of Lost and Gripping Political Thrillers
Paradise: A Genre-Bending Thriller That Will Captivate You
The television landscape has been rife with surprises lately, but few have generated as much buzz as Paradise. This enigmatic series, debuting late January, has quietly become a sensation. Its unique blend of political intrigue, psychological depth, and genre-bending narrative offers a viewing experience that will resonate deeply with fans of Lost and similar mystery-driven shows.
Initially, Paradise presents itself as a straightforward political thriller. We follow Javier, the President's meticulous head of security, whose life dramatically alters upon discovering his boss's body under impossible circumstances. No witnesses, no suspects, no clear motive – only a baffling surveillance loop. However, the narrative quickly transcends this initial premise, revealing itself as a significant leap forward in serialized storytelling.

What Sets Paradise Apart:
Paradise masterfully employs a deceptive strategy, luring viewers into a familiar thriller format before dramatically shifting gears. This mirrors the successful approach of Shug Life, another groundbreaking 2024 series known for its mid-season genre transformation. The show's initial realism establishes a strong foundation before plunging into the unexpected. This misdirection effectively hooks traditional thriller fans while simultaneously building anticipation for the series' larger ambitions. By the time the true nature of Paradise is revealed, viewers are already invested in the characters and their fates.

Complex and Relatable Characters:
Paradise boasts a cast of deeply layered characters, each episode often focusing on a different individual, reminiscent of Lost. These character-driven arcs reveal their motivations, secrets, and vulnerabilities, creating fully realized individuals rather than mere plot devices. Even minor characters contribute memorable moments, adding depth and realism. For instance, a witty exchange between Javier and his superior:
– You know, all those muscles don’t compensate for a small p*nis!
– I’m aware, but maybe you should start working out anyway.
This levity grounds the show, even amidst the intense suspense.

Genre-bending Narrative:
While starting as a murder mystery, Paradise quickly transcends its initial genre. Strange anomalies emerge, hinting at a deeper conspiracy. The very nature of the setting is called into question: Is it the idyllic town it appears to be, or a carefully constructed illusion? This ambiguity echoes Lost's use of cryptic symbols and numbers, encouraging viewers to actively participate in unraveling the mysteries.

Pacing and Cliffhangers:
While the first episode is exceptional, subsequent episodes occasionally suffer from pacing inconsistencies. Some cliffhangers are more impactful than others, but these minor flaws don't significantly detract from the overall quality.
For Fans of Lost:
Paradise offers a fresh yet familiar experience for Lost enthusiasts. Both series excel at creating intricate, interconnected narratives, blending disparate elements into a cohesive whole. They share a knack for subverting expectations and challenging viewers' assumptions. However, Paradise appears to learn from Lost's occasional missteps, demonstrating a greater awareness of the importance of narrative clarity and satisfying resolutions.
